# Rate limiting for the Copperline internal gateway.
# Heads up for review: limits are per-service-token, 200 req/min,
# with a burst bucket of 50. Counters are NOT in-memory — we persist
# them so restarts don't reset quotas. The limiter reads its counter
# store from the database below.

replica DSN, bagaf-bagep: mssql://praion_svc:7RJjXrE@db-3c46.halixcorp.internal:5432/zorix

Hey — welcome to Fileboard on-call! Quick heads up: encoding detection for uploaded text files is handled by the Sniffly service. It guesses UTF-8 first, falls back to a heuristic pass; mis-detections mostly come from old Windows exports. Don't patch the heuristics live — there's a test corpus. Escalation steps and known quirks are documented on the internal page.

dashboard of yahig-fahaf = https://grafana.lumiclabs.corp/display/display/view/e55b6ff7435d

## Capacity Note: Telemetry Payload Compression

Switching the Hollowbeam agents to dictionary compression cuts median payload size roughly 60%, which defers the ingest-tier expansion by two quarters. CPU overhead on the collectors stays under 4% in staging. Before we commit, the sync should review the compression parameters, which are set as follows.

tuning table, kawep-tawif:
CAPS = {
    "olidor": 80,
    "belion": 7,
    "quenys": 225,
    "druox": 839,
    "fraath": 482,
}

MINUTES — Management Meeting, Regional Sales Review

Present: heads of department. Kerrow region beat target by 4%; Ashveil missed again, mainly on the Lumetta line. Agreed: shift two field reps from Kerrow to Ashveil for the quarter and rerun pricing on Lumetta bundles. Next review in six weeks. Thanks to everyone for keeping it brisk. The direction we're leaning for next year is captured in the confidential note below.

management briefing: Only 33 of the 504 pilot accounts renewed Holox, so a churn review is set for August 1. Fenysix Logistics is in early talks to buy Zoroxix Group for about $459.9 million.